What is Google Local SEO?

Local SEO is the process of optimizing your business's website and web pages to be more prominent in local results of a search. In addition to this you can also apply different techniques to improve your business's online presence in order to increase its visibility.

Local SEO is an essential element of your marketing strategy if you're an established local business. It can help you reach out to more customers and grow your business.

Keywords

Google local search engine optimization (SEO) is a strategy and a set of tactics you implement over time to increase your company's visibility for local search terms on Google. These search terms suggest that the person searching for them wants to find a particular company near by.

You should first determine the most relevant terms your target audience searches for when looking for products or services similar to yours in order to be found on local search results. You can use keyword research tools to identify the most relevant terms, as well as those which may be related to them.

Once you've identified your list of ideas after which you can start to incorporate them into your web copy. This will help you improve your search engine rankings and bring more local traffic to your website.

The kind of keywords you select is another aspect to take into account. For example, while national SEO is focused on keywords that are relevant to your business but do not have any geographically relevant words, local SEO requires more effort on your part to focus on keywords that indicate that the user is looking for a specific business in their local area.

The best way to start with your local SEO is to make an inventory of the most popular services you offer and the locations you service. This will give you a lot of ideas on the types of keywords you should be looking for.

Next, you need to take a look at your competition to see which keywords they are using. To get a clearer picture of their local SEO efforts, you can also check their Google Business profiles.

Lastly, you should consider the name and address of your business. This is called NAP. It must be consistent across all your business listings, including your site. This will ensure that Google takes your business as legitimate when it ranks local results for relevant searches.

In addition to the address and name of your business, be sure that all your social media accounts and other online presences reflect your real-world address and contact information. These details will assist you in ranking higher for local search terms and improve your visibility in Google Maps.

Localized content can help your site rank higher in search results pages for engines (SERPs) for keywords relevant to your business. This can increase your visibility and improve customer satisfaction.

Your site may also appear more frequently in Google's search results if employ high-volume keywords for the title, header and meta description. Highlighting customer success stories and case studies on your site will increase the conversion rate and help you get more traffic.

Like all SEO, you need to update your website regularly with fresh content. Be it new product information, blog posts, or updates to social media it's essential to keep your website current and regularly optimized for local SEO.

Optimizing your site for local search is easy when your NAP (Name. Address. and Phone number) is constant across all platforms. This includes your website, GMB listing and other directories that are online.

Additionally, you must make sure that your URLs and titles for your services refer to specific areas of the world. You might have one service keyword, such as "boiler installation", and another service keyword, for instance "burstpipe repair".

You can also utilize local schema to create structured data marksup for each of your pages on your website. This will help you rank in local search results and the infamous "snack pack" that Google determines for local searches.

It is also important to keep a positive relationship with your customers. Encourage them to leave reviews on websites whenever they can. This will increase your website's credibility and will improve your ranking on SERPs. It also will encourage local business leads to connect with you.

Listing on Google My Business (GMB).

A Google My Business (GMB) listing is vital for any local business doing business online. This is a free tool that lets you optimize your profile on Google and improve your online visibility.

GMB lets you reach customers by showing your name, location, hours of operation, etc. in results from searches. It helps you stand out in the local pack.

A current and complete GMB profile can significantly improve your local SEO rankings. Customers can leave reviews on your GMB pages.

Another benefit of the GMB listing is the ability to estimate or make appointments. This feature makes it simple to search for the services you need and book an appointment quickly.


You should ensure that your details are correct and up-to-date when creating the GMB list. This includes your name, address, and phone number. Your website's URL as well as social media links should be added to your GMB listing.

Once you've updated your Google My Business listing, ensure that you check to it frequently. It's possible that Google may change your listing if they find any mistakes in your listing.

It is also essential to add photos of your business on your GMB listing. These photos will help you gain more local exposure and will encourage Google users to visit your company.

Geo-tagging is a great way to accomplish this. Google will display your photos alongside the results of searches for nearby places.

It is a good idea to create an area group for each of your business locations. This will ensure that all your listings are displayed in the same Google location, and makes it simple to manage them.

You should have a detailed GMB profile and accurate business hours. This will help your site rank higher in the local map pack and boost the number of customers who convert.

Reviews

In simple terms, Google local seo is the practice of optimizing your website and Google My Business (GMB) listing for specific keywords that are local to you. These keywords are used to aid local customers in finding businesses offering services near them. The objective is to improve the rank of your search results to ensure that you appear in the "local pack," which appears at the top of the search results page when a potential purchaser enters a search-related or purchase-related service-related keyword into Google.

Reviews are an essential part of local SEO because they provide search engines with valuable data about your business's reputation. This information can be used to determine the rank of your website.

According to BrightLocal survey results of consumers 84% of customers consider reviews to be as reliable as personal recommendations when choosing local businesses. It's only natural that Google prominently shows reviews on its local sites.

However, if your reviews aren't on par then you could miss potential customers and damaging your search rank. This is why it's vital to keep track of your reviews, respond quickly and with empathy to negative reviews and make use of technology to manage all of your reviews in one place.

Your local rank on Google is affected by three key metrics review volume, diversity, or velocity. Moz has found that these three factors make up 15% of a company's local pack rank.

Getting new reviews consistently will also help improve your rankings in search results because it lets potential customers know you're an up-to-date business and don't have an array of outdated reviews. Additionally 73% of customers don't like a business that has reviews that are more than 3 months older than 3 months.

Be sure to keep an eye on your reviews is critical because they can help you identify and eliminate fake reviews from your Google My Business (GMB) page. Google will notice if and when you respond quickly to reviews. This will show that you take customer service seriously and are attentive to the opinions of your customers.
